Demonstration experiment / verification model
This is a transparent visualization model made of acrylic and polycarbonate. It can be processed while maintaining high transparency. It is widely used as experimental components to verify internal conditions such as water and oil in medical devices and automobiles. It is also used in products that require transparency, such as cosmetic containers and light guide lenses.

[Prototype] Visualization Model of Transmission This is a visualization model of a transmission for automobiles. It allows for internal inspection while actually filled with oil and driven by a motor, and it has been utilized for verification experiments. It can accommodate various large visualization models, not limited to automotive applications.
